The Outdoor Education POST at Garfield HS is a unique program. It is student led. Students who want to be a staff member to run trips must take Survival, Advanced Survival and Mountaineers First Aid (MOFA). Desert School is for ninth grade only. We take over 120 9th grade students and 40-50 staff members on this 2 session outdoor experience the week before Memorial Day. Students lead biology and geology hikes, teach kayaking and rock climbing during the camper's 5 days. Staff members prepare the meals and run the whole operation! It is an amazing experience for any adult to share! I've gone on many Desert Schools. This year, I was the teacher and a POST alum and Garfield Grad, Michael Shope, was our advisor.
